Abstract
The present Regulations enforce the Agricultural Products Marketing Act (R.S.C. 1985, c. A-6). In particular, the Regulations grant to the Ontario Bean Producers’ Marketing Board the authority to regulate the interprovincial and export trade of beans produces in Ontario. The Board is empowered to make orders fixing levies and charges, to impose them and to collect them and use the revenue for its purposes. The text consists of 8 sections.
